Webproper bond of joint compounds. Before applying joint compound, store at 55-95°F (13-35°C) for 24 hours. Remix contents before use. When taping and finishing joint, thinning with water may improve application. Add clean water in half-pint increments, remix and trial apply until preferred consistency is reached. WebOct 17, 2024 · For starters, buy a bag of 45- minute setting drywall compound; you’ll find it in 30-lb. bags (and sometimes smaller boxes), with names like Durabond 45 or Easy Sand 45. It comes as a powder—mostly plaster of Paris—you mix with water as you need it. It hardens quickly (you guessed it, in 45 minutes), shrinks very little and dries hard as a rock.
